The five responsibilities of leaders are listed below. Answers will vary based on
the situation discussed, but should address all five responsibilities in some fashion.
The first responsibility of the leader is to act.
A second critical leadership responsibility is building a team among the members of the
group.
A third responsibility of leadership is asking the right questions and continuing to search
for responses instead of feeling compelled to respond with the answer.
A fourth responsibility for leaders is effective decision making.
Finally, the leader must practice constant and continuous communication
